According to the CDC, anyone who is sexually active can get syphilis, but it is particularly prevalent among men who have sex with men. Individuals with HIV or other sexually transmitted infections, people with multiple sexual partners, and those who engage in unprotected sex are also at a higher risk. Residents of Winter Springs, FL, should consider getting tested if they fall into any of these categories.
Syphilis is a sexually transmitted infection that can cause serious health problems if left untreated. Early detection and treatment can prevent these complications. Testing is simple and quick, and it's the only sure way to know whether or not you have syphilis. According to the CDC, untreated syphilis can lead to damage to the heart, brain, and other organs, and can even be fatal.

Primary care providers can also test for syphilis. If you have a primary care doctor in Winter Springs or nearby cities like Longwood or Casselberry, you can contact their office to schedule a test.
There are also options for free STD testing in the Winter Springs area. Community health centers often offer these services, providing an essential resource for those without insurance or with limited financial resources.
At-home testing kits for syphilis are also available. These kits can be ordered online and used in the privacy of your own home, with results typically available within a few days.
While specific data for Winter Springs is not readily available, Seminole County, where Winter Springs is located, has seen an increase in syphilis cases in recent years, mirroring a national trend. According to the CDC, there were 115 reported cases of syphilis in Seminole County in 2018, up from 85 in 2017.
Risk factors for syphilis in Winter Springs are similar to those in other parts of the country. These include having multiple sexual partners, engaging in unprotected sex, and having a history of other sexually transmitted infections. Men who have sex with men and individuals with HIV are also at a higher risk.
In addition to syphilis, other STDs such as gonorrhea, chlamydia, HIV, and hepatitis are also present in Winter Springs and the surrounding area. As with syphilis, these infections can be serious if left untreated, making regular testing an important part of maintaining sexual health.
